EFFECTIVE July 1, 2002: Mastery of Subject Area Knowledge (specialization requirements) can be met EITHER by passing the Subject Area Exam OR by meeting these course-by-course requirements.

Specialization Coursework Required for Certification in the Area of
Music Education K-12

REQUIREMENT: 2.5 GPA in specialization coursework (unless eligibility is based on Subject Area Exam scores and not course work)
